NEW YORK (AP) -- Three people were injured in two separate shootings early Friday, including a 19-year-old who was wounded by police after opening fire on them, police said.
Two uniformed officers spotted a teenager with a handgun in Brooklyn's Bushwick neighborhood and ordered him to drop his weapon, police said. The officers were responding to reports of gun shots at about 12:15 a.m.
Police said the teen then fired a 9mm round at one of the officers. The veteran officers returned fire, shooting a total of eight times. The teen was struck once in the torso and was in stable condition.
Police believe the teen shot two other people moments earlier: Sophia Garcia, 43, and Otis Knight, 17. Both were hospitalized in stable condition. Garcia was shot in the chest and Knight was hit in the right leg.
Police said the woman was an innocent bystander while the boy was the target. Police believe the shooting was the result of a dispute between the two teens. |
